Detailed analysis of the Peugeot 308 5p Allure 1.2 PureTech 130 S&S · 131 CV (2017-2018)
General description
The 2017 Peugeot 308, in its Allure 1.2 PureTech 130 S&S version, presents itself as an attractive option in the compact segment. With its 131 HP gasoline engine and a 6-speed manual transmission, it promises a balanced and efficient driving experience. This 5-door model, priced at €19,900, seeks to conquer those who value design, technology, and agile performance in their daily lives.
Driving experience
Behind the wheel of the Peugeot 308, the sensation is one of agility and control. The 1.2 PureTech 131 HP engine, despite its size, offers an energetic response and a torque of 230 Nm that is felt from low revolutions, making overtakes and merges fluid. The speed-sensitive electric power steering provides a precise connection with the road, while the suspension, with McPherson at the front and a torsion beam at the rear, effectively filters out irregularities without sacrificing stability. It accelerates from 0 to 100 km/h in 9.6 seconds and reaches a top speed of 207 km/h, figures that invite you to enjoy every journey. The combined consumption of 4.5 l/100km is a plus for daily use.

Technology and features
In terms of technology, the 2017 Peugeot 308 Allure does not disappoint. It incorporates direct injection, turbo, and intercooler in its engine, optimizing performance and efficiency. The Stop&Start system helps reduce consumption and emissions in urban environments. Although infotainment details are not specified, it is expected to have essential functionalities for connectivity and on-board entertainment, making every journey more pleasant and connected. The speed-sensitive electric power steering is an example of how technology serves a more comfortable and safer driving experience.
Competition
In the competitive compact segment, the Peugeot 308 faces tough rivals such as the Volkswagen Golf, the SEAT León, the Ford Focus, and the Opel Astra. Compared to them, the 308 stands out for its distinctive i-Cockpit design, which offers a unique driving experience, and for the efficiency of its PureTech engine. Its balance between comfort and dynamism, along with a 420-liter trunk, position it as a very interesting alternative for those looking for a car with personality and good performance.
